Transaction 91142d9e24d6637d17d33b0165643a4694e7931fcebfd8ceccf182e85d41e509
1 Input
2 Outputs
- 91142d9e24d6637d17d33b0165643a4694e7931fcebfd8ceccf182e85d41e509:0
- 91142d9e24d6637d17d33b0165643a4694e7931fcebfd8ceccf182e85d41e509:1
value 26100000
address 12WPUhfZhSCsojZGvMNFrPJw8kYq6rDP1o
value 621531056
address 175XgrkcEpJ3NwJtDee5RpMb7w8TTB5WT1